Nat. Select + Evol
Unit 3
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Natural Selection | the process driven by selecting factors that determine which adaptations are favorable for survival |
| Evolution | the change in a species over time |
| Frequency | how common an allele/trait is in a population |
| Variation | differences in DNA + phenotype across species or in populations |
| Selective Advantage | trait that increases the likelihood of survival |
| Adaptation | a trait that increases an organism's survival and reproduction in a specific environment |
| Mutation | a change in the DNA sequence of an organism |
| Trait | physical feature of an organism |
| Competition | when species must fight for natural resources to survive |
| Prokaryote | a unicellular organism that lacks a nucleus and membrane-bound organelles |
| Eukaryote | an organism whose cells contain a nucleus and other membrane-bound organelles |
| Taxonomy | the study and classification of organisms (living and extinct) |
| Amino Acid | building blocks of proteins |
| DNA | the molecule that carries the genetic instructions for an organism's development and functioning |
| Homologous Structure | Similar body parts in different species (that may serve different functions) that show a common ancestor |
| Vestigial Structure | a feature that a species inherited from an ancestor but that is now less elaborate and functional than in the ancestor |
